                If it (Christianity) is the only way of life, it sure begs the question of its whereabouts thousands of years that life has been existing, especially in Africa; where nothing about it was ever known before the colonial era…including in Egypt, the archaeological origin of man.
Of a truth, there has been life, civilisation, and religion in Africa long before the European invasion of the 19th century. The religion of that age and time had supreme authority and influence over the lives, policy, and coexistence of the people ceded to it geographically. The gods of the old religion blessed when honoured and wreaks havoc when angered. The only way to reach the gods was through the chief priests who stood as the custodian of the temple.

Furthermore, juxtaposing Christianity with Islam, which is as old and wide spread as it, we find out that Christianity came into Africa about the same period Islam entered.
From observation, it seemed whichever got to you first is the one you would cling on to. The Arabian exploration that conquered North Africa including Algeria, Egypt, Niger republic and chad, also swept into northern Nigeria through Sokoto. Led by the late Emir Al-mu’minin- Usman Dan Fodio; a firm jihadist of the nineteenth century. The movement ab initio was a forceful one; a “holy war” according to the laws of the Qur’an. Cruel as it seems, it also preached peace. It has spread across other parts of the country and has endured the times. The Islamic jihad law teaches, “A Muslim shall not willingly dwell in a land of unbelief, but if he has the means at his disposal, he should immigrate from it, to the Abode of Islam. Those Muslims dwelling in the Abode of Islam should wage the jihad against those in the Abode of war (the unbelievers).

It is in the unwritten books of the law that the Muslim jurists divided the world into two parts, the Abode of Islam and the Abode of war- that is, the territory not under Muslim rule.
It is the duty of every Muslim to summon the unbelievers to embrace Islam; if they accept the invitation, they become members of the Muslim community and their territory becomes part of the Abode of Islam. If they refuse, they should be fought against; if they are defeated, those captured in the war becomes slaves…

That movement led to the birthing of some of the northern empires like Zamfara, Katsina, Kano, Bauchi, Ilorin etc.

It is assumed and rightly so, that the Christian invaders unlike the Arabic foot soldiers, came through the sea- that is, Port Harcourt, Calabar and Lagos waterways. This probably led to the wide spread Christianity in the east and the south-south Nigeria.
